When it comes to treating Sulcus Glottidis, disease specialists play a crucial role in providing targeted and effective care for patients dealing with this condition. Sulcus Glottidis, characterized by a groove or furrow in the vocal cords, requires specialized knowledge and expertise for proper management. Disease specialists, such as otolaryngologists or laryngologists, are well-equipped to diagnose and treat Sulcus Glottidis comprehensively. These specialists have the necessary training and experience to understand the specific challenges faced by patients with this condition, allowing for personalized treatment plans tailored to individual needs. Early signs of Sulcus Glottidis include voice changes, hoarseness, throat discomfort, and difficulty swallowing. Seek prompt evaluation by a specialist if experiencing these symptoms.
Surgical interventions may be necessary to correct structural issues, along with monitoring for airway complications.
Common co-existing conditions with Sulcus Glottidis include vocal cord paralysis and laryngopharyngeal reflux, often requiring specialized care. Consult a healthcare professional for proper diagnosis and treatment options.
Specialists typically manage Sulcus Glottidis with voice therapy, surgical intervention like medialization procedures, and addressing underlying causes. Treatment aims to improve voice quality and function.
